Portál AbcLinuxu, 13. května 2025 23:14

Dotaz: tomcat uzivatelske adresare (public_html)

25.4.2007 14:15 Pev | skóre: 28
tomcat uzivatelske adresare (public_html)
Přečteno: 298×
Odpovědět | Admin
Dobry den,

snazim se nakonfigurovat tomcat tak, aby bylo mozno pouzivat uzivatelske adresare (ala userdir u apache) tedy www.neco.cz/~user.

Problem je v tom, ze bych potreboval, aby mohl uzivatel pouzivat vice aplikaci, napr. www.neco.cz/~user/app1/ www.neco.cz/~user/app2/ ktere budou uploadnute pomoci war archivu.

Zatim se mi podarilo rozchodit jedinou aplikaci, ktera byla primo v danem adresari ~/public_html/.

<Host name="localhost3"  appBase="webapps"
	unpackWARs="true" autoDeploy="true"
	xmlValidation="false" xmlNamespaceAware="false">



	<DefaultContext
	unpackWARs="true" autoDeploy="true"
	xmlValidation="false" xmlNamespaceAware="false">
	</DefaultContext>

	
	<Listener className="org.apache.catalina.startup.UserConfig"
		directoryName="public_html"
		userClass="org.apache.catalina.startup.PasswdUserDatabase"/>

</Host>




Pouzity tomcat 6.0.10 (last stable).

Diky za odpoved.

Pev
Nástroje: Začni sledovat (1) ?Zašle upozornění na váš email při vložení nového komentáře.

Odpovědi

25.4.2007 14:23 Pev | skóre: 28
Rozbalit Rozbalit vše Re: tomcat uzivatelske adresare (public_html)
Odpovědět | | Sbalit | Link | Blokovat | Admin
jeste, pouzity vypis byl samozrejme ze server.xml.

Vsechny navody , jako treba tento http://www.onjava.com/pub/a/onjava/2003/06/25/tomcat_tips.html?page=2 to popisuji jako trivialni vec, ale nikde nepisou, ze to je root aplikace. Copak se nepocita s tim, ze bude mit uzivatel vice oddelenych aplikaci?
25.4.2007 16:41 Petr Masopust | skóre: 14
Rozbalit Rozbalit vše Re: tomcat uzivatelske adresare (public_html)
Odpovědět | | Sbalit | Link | Blokovat | Admin
A co primo tohle: http://tomcat.apache.org/tomcat-6.0-doc/virtual-hosting-howto.html ?

Hlavni rozdil je podle me v ruznych appBase.
25.4.2007 20:38 Pev | skóre: 28
Rozbalit Rozbalit vše Re: tomcat uzivatelske adresare (public_html)
No ja nevim, jestli to resi muj problem.

Chci aby meli vsichni uzivatele moznost v nejakem zvolenem adresari (napr ~/webapps nebo ~/public_html) nahravat svoje jsp aplikace, nejlepe ve forme war souboru.

Zvolenym zpusobem to zrejme jde, ale musim kazdeho uzivatele pridavat do server.xml :(.
26.4.2007 09:21 Petr Masopust | skóre: 14
Rozbalit Rozbalit vše Re: tomcat uzivatelske adresare (public_html)
Nevim o zadnem zpusobu jak zajistit funkcnost podobnou userdir z apache v tomcatu a popravde ani v zadnem jinem app serveru.

TEORETICKY by melo byt mozne tomcat priohnout aby to podporoval - vsechno potrebne v nem uz je. Pouze bych se asi zameril spise na jetty - je mensi a primo pripraven na dynamickou konfiguraci z javy.

Založit nové vláknoNahoru

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.